Jaylin Williams Stats

Jaylin Williams Stats

Jaylin Williams has stepped onto the hardwood in 230 contests so far in his career and accounted for 3,872 mins in those games. Williams got the starting nod in 57 games, and in those games he is averaging 5.7 points per game and has recorded 1,311 points in all. He racks up 12.2 pts per 36 mins, in addition to pulling in 10.2 rebounds and racking up 4.3 dimes so far in his pro basketball career. By converting 443 baskets of 1,035 attempts, Williams has accrued a 42.8% field goal percentage. By putting in 258 out of his 666 baskets from 3-point range, he has compiled a 3pt percentage of 38.7%. By converting 185 of 369 two-point tries, he has accumulated an average of 50.1%. Williams has made 167 out of 217 tries at the charity stripe, giving him a percentage of 77.0%. With an effective FG percentage of 55.3%, he has additionally recorded 415 fouls and 173 turnovers. Having pulled down 935 defensive boards and 160 on the offensive end, Williams is sitting with 1,095 rebounds in total so far in his career. He has compiled 109 steals, in addition to 110 rejections and 464 assists. When discussing stats per game, Williams has an average of 2.0 dimes in addition to 4.8 rebounds.

Early Life and College Career

Jaylin Williams was born and raised in Fort Smith, Arkansas. From a young age, he showed a great passion for basketball. His high school career was marked by impressive performances, which earned him a scholarship to play college basketball at the University of Arkansas.

During his time at Arkansas, Jaylin quickly made a name for himself. Known for his defensive prowess and rebounding ability, he became a key player for the Razorbacks. His college career was instrumental in developing his skills and preparing him for the professional level.

Jaylin Williams Draft

In the 2022 NBA Draft, Jaylin Williams was selected by the Oklahoma City Thunder. Being drafted into the NBA is a dream come true for many young athletes, and for Jaylin, it was a testament to his hard work and perseverance. The Thunder saw potential in Jaylin’s defensive skills and his ability to make an impact on the court.
